## Account Recovery: Replica Lag Alarm Path

If the Dorsett read-replica lag alarm fires during an account-recovery batch, pause the batch worker and verify replication offsets on replica-b. Recovery lookups must fall back to the primary; flip the `recovery_read_primary` flag. Re-enabling the worker requires the break-glass recovery console, which accepts the passphrase shown on the next line.

recovery phrase for yahap-faduf: sorion-kasath-briath-gorius-ulaael-zorvan-aldiel-quenwyn-casdor-framir-julwyn-novvan-zorox

Provenance for the Skerry tile prefetcher. Every release is built from a tagged commit on the hermit runner pool; no local builds ship. Artifacts are signed and logged in the Bellwether ledger. New team members: verify the ledger entry before deploying anything. To check a binary's origin, match it against the provenance token listed below.

pipeline stamp: htk4_66df

# Consent Banner Rollout — Session Handling

Scope: Lumengate banner v3 on Fernhollow web properties. Sessions carry a consent snapshot; changing consent rotates the session ID. Rollout is gated at 10% until the Tuesday checkpoint. Do not flip the flag without clearing the session cache, or stale snapshots will leak into analytics. Rollback: disable flag, purge cache, done. QA verification hits the session inspector endpoint in staging. Authenticate those inspector calls with the bearer token below.

login token, yajeg-fawif: eyJhbGciOiJIUzI1NiIsInR5cCI6IkpXVCJ9.eyJzdWIiOiIEdPQYnZXaZIn0.HSRTnYZBx0Qc